Gas Meter Relight Technician (Fully Qualified)
Job Type: Full-Time +, Non-Exempt
Pay: $28.00 - $35.00 Hourly
Benefits:
  • Full Benefits from hire which include, Medical, Dental, Vision, Life Insurance
  • 401(k) Retirement Plan
  • Uniforms, Tools, and Personal Protective Equipment provided
  • Vacation paid after one year of employment.
  • Six Paid Holidays after the probation period.

Primary Responsibilities:
Perform change-outs of existing gas utility meters and install gas module upgrades, as required, as well as shut down and relight gas appliances. The ability to identify hazardous conditions as it relates to gas appliances. Be proficient in gas appliance safeties and operations. Assume responsibility for the safe operation of a company vehicle, equipment, and tools. Commitment to customer service and responding to the needs of internal and external customers professionally.
Minimum Qualifications:
  • Computer and smartphone literate
  • Ability to read maps and navigate in congested areas.
  • Independently manage time and workload to meet deadlines.
  • Mechanically inclined and has experience with a variety of tools.
  • Self-motivated with the ability to work with little or no supervision
  • This is a minimum 40-hour workweek with Saturdays considered inclement weather make-up days.

Education & Experience:
  • High School Diploma or GED equivalent preferred.
  • 1+ year(s) experience with gas meter exchange and relight.
  • BGE OQ 18 required. Relight is optional but preferred.
  • Gas Fitter's License, a plus.

Pre-Screen:
  • Upon offer, employees may be required to complete and pass a pre-employment drug screen, background, and/or MVR check.

License & Certifications:
  • Valid Driver's License required.

Physical Requirements:
  • RARE (less than 10%): sitting, crawling, climbing poles, climbing ladders
  • OCCASIONAL (up to 33%): kneeling, climbing on/off trucks, lifting up to 50 lbs.
  • FREQUENT (up to 66%): standing, walking, reading, reaching, stooping, squatting, depth perception, body twisting, color vision, lifting, manual dexterity, seeing distant, balancing, lifting up to 10 lbs., lifting 10 lbs. to 50 lbs.
  • CONTINUOUS (up to 100%): seeing, range of motion, sense of touch, carrying, pushing, speaking clearly, pulling, climbing stairs, gripping
